Gus Fink is a commercial artist whose multidisciplinary work all falls within the umbrella of &#;Pop Art&#; &#; and like the Ur God of Pop, Andy Warhol, Gus works in every medium available: sculpting, painting, cartoons, film, clothing design, digital art, indie games and music.

Simply put, Gus is an all round pop art visionary!

Gus and his art came to our attention thanks to the recently released &#;Creeplings&#; series of designer toys, a collaborative effort between Gus and his equally talented wife Emi Boz &#; and just like all works that Gus is involved in, they are well worth checking out.

Levi Brackman (born ) is a Judaic scholar, rabbi, teacher, writer and religious leader who has been active in both England and the United States and whose writings are featured regularly in Jewish publications internationally and on the Internet.

Upbringing and Education

A native of London, Brackman studied at Yeshivot in Israel, America and Canada and has taught classes in Halacha, Talmud, prayer and Jewish mysticism at Yeshivat Hadar Hatorah in New York and at the Mayanot Institute of Jewish Studies in Jerusalem. He received rabbinical ordination from Rabbi Zalman Nechemia Goldberg and Rabbi Mordechai Ashkenazi of the Tzemach Tzedek rabbinical college in the Old City of Jerusalem and has a graduate degree from University College London.

Levi Brackman comes from a family of seven boys and two girls, including brothers Rabbi Yossi Brackman the director of the Chabad Jewish Center at the University of Chicago and Rabbi Eli Brackman director of Chabad Society and The David Slager Jewish Student Centre both at Oxford University, UK.

Career

In January , Brackman was appointed to the position of senior rabbi at the Enfield & Winchmore Hill Synagogue where he become known for his inspiring sermons, thought-provoking articles, lively and insightful lectures, and effective life and marriage counseling. He no longer holds that position.

Brackman is founding member and executive director of The Movement for a Tolerant World, an organization that offers young people in Asia, the Middle East and other parts of the globe, a positive and tolerant ideology that provides them with the opportunity to make real and positive changes in their community and the world.

In August , Brackman started a Jewish outreach and cultural organization entitled Judaism in the Foothills, which serves the Foothill communities in the western part of the Denver, Colorado metropolitan area. Brackman is the executive director of Judaism in the Foothills.

Publications and Works

Brackman's weekly column, which is distributed over the Internet to thousands globally, is also published on Israeli daily Yedioth Achronoth's English-language website "eunic-brussels.eu". His writings, which cover pertinent social and political issues of the day, have been published on many other popular websites such as "eunic-brussels.eu", "eunic-brussels.eu", "eunic-brussels.eu", "eunic-brussels.eu", "eunic-brussels.eu" and "eunic-brussels.eu", among others. They can also be found on his website.

Brackman’s writings have been published in, among others, The Denver Post, The Intermountain Jewish News (Colorado), Torah Studies (New York), Etehaad (California), and The Canyon Courier. They have also appeared in the Australian Jewish News and in the UK, in The Jewish Chronicle and Hamodia. He has also appeared on TV and his work has been featured in newspapers both in the USA and in the UK. In addition Brackman is often quoted as an expert in major Jewish publications such as The Jewish Post, The Jewish Chronicle, The Jewish Journalamongst others.

Books

Brackman is co-author of Jewish Wisdom for Business Success: Lesson from the Torah and Other Ancient Texts (AMACOM/American Management Association, ). The book uses some of the world's greatest writings-the Torah and other Jewish sacred texts-to achieve incredible business results

photoThere was an interesting Facebook meme about student loan debt. It was comical and witty, so I clicked the thumbs up to share the post with my inner circle of friends. A week later, a post from the same group showed up on my Facebook timeline. It was a conversation started by Elizabeth Warren about student loans. I admit, I commented on the conversation and signed up to be notified on the progress of her bill Bank of Students Emergency Loan Refinancing Act to amend the Higher Education Act of I am not stating if I did or did not support her bill, but I was interested in what would happen. In fact, I don’t know much about the bill other than I liked the name of it. I signed up for one newsletter specifically about the process of a particular bill, and I ended up being bombarded with dozens of other emails with all sort of agendas not related to what i signed up for. Some governor out west, a congress woman from New England, and blast emails from senators I never heard before… they started emailing me, “Hey Benjamin, yada yada yada oh by the way, buy my book or donate to some fund.”

Here’s what happened: her webpage systematically released my email to her political party and they used the information on my Facebook profile to know which topics I might be interested in. Regardless if I am interested in those issues or not, I feel tricked that my email address was disrespected and used as just another email account to blast information to. I don’t appreciate this type of online behavior. As I opt out of one email campaign, their system opts me into other campaigns. What’s apparent to me now is that if I can’t trust her with my email address, how can I trust her with the ins-and-outs of her bill? “That demon will trick you faster than a politician with a liquor license.”― Erik Bundy

I believe I have room to talk when it comes to handling large lists of email addresses. I work in a field similar. Some of our clients have more people on their email list than Tallahassee has population (and they grew those list correctly). We help our clients grow and engage their community just like Ms. Warren was trying to do through marketing systems and using a very powerful method of email marketing as well. However, we coach and practice honest double opt-ins and true unsubscribe features. I’ll give one free tip and tactic to anyone who engages an audience with email: build your list honestly.

Describe the method of making a ‘Big Man Toys piece? (dot point all o.k.)

&#; your resin sculptural work?

Wire armature (or built onto an existing figure), then Sculpey, Milliput, and nowadays Castelline, in layers, until i&#;m happy.
Then I sand and file bits to tidy it, and spray with primer to spot any areas that need more sanding, and protect in the molding process.

(Pictures below of the original sculpt, mold and finished D-Structure resin)

Big Man Toys - D Structure resin - sculpt

Big Man Toys - D Structure resin - mould

Big Man Toys - D Structure resin - painted

&#; your drawings and illustrations?

A piece of A4 on a clipboard with pencil, then a standard set of pens.
Sometimes I&#;ll do something good in ball-pen on a notepad and trace it.
Then it all gets scanned and gimmicked up in GIMP.

Some of you may be aware that I have been looking for a replacement beauty box to my Birchbox subscription, which I get every month. My lovely friend Jess recently told me that QVC were launching their own version of a beauty box. I really do think QVC are one to watch, especially when it comes to beauty. I used to have this very dated view of the company, that it was a shopping channel selling products I didn&#;t want, but my Nana may have loved. Not anymore. They stock some of the most highly rated brands on the market, from &#;Liz Earle&#; to &#;Bobbi Brown&#; but also some of the limited access brands such as &#;tarte&#; and &#;it Cosmetics&#;, (easier to get hold of in the States). The minute I laid eyes on this box I knew I had to have it.

The box is a one off purchase which means no monthly subscription malarky. The Tili (Try it, Love it) comes in at £20 and there are no extra charges for postage and packaging. Included are 9 items and I am genuinely excited to try all of them, which I have never been able to say about a beauty box before.

Inside the QVC Tili box &#;

Nexxus Nutritive Shampoo
Nexxus Nutritive Conditioner
Becca Backlight Priming Filter
Vita Liberata Phenomenal Mousse and Mini Mitt
Bareminerals Skinlongevity Vital Power Infusion
Alpha-H Liquid Gold
Elemis Smart Cleanse Micellar Water
Essie Nail Polish in Ballet Slippers

QVC Tili Beauty Box

Each item is from a well established, premium brand. Usually, these boxes tend to come with &#;fillers&#; &#; cheaper products to balance out the higher priced ones, but the Tili box offers an exception to the rule.

The first edition QVC Tili beauty box is still available here, while stocks last. The next one is out in October and I can&#;t wait to see what will be inside! There are some real gems to be found here, which would usually cost a lot more to try if you were going to purchase them outright.
